﻿/*IMPORTA O STILO CSS DO ARQUIVO IMPORTADO */
@import "Comum.css";
.foto{
	width: 180px;
	height: 250px;
	padding-top: 5px;
	margin-left: 5px;
	}


body{
	background-size:1366px;
	background-position:top;
	background-color:transparent rgba(0, 0, 0, 0.7);
	font-weight: bold; /* NEGRITO*/
	background: #003300; /* cor de fundo da pagina*/	
	}
.botao{
    width:100%;
    position:fixed;
    bottom:0px;
	text-align:right;
	}

h1{
	font-size:20px;
	color:#000;	
	margin-left: 5px;
	}
	/*COLUNAS DO FORMULÁRIO CADASTRO*/
.coluna1{
	width:30%;
	position:absolute;
	}
.coluna2{
	width: 30%;
	margin-left:32%;
	margin-top: -51px;
	position:absolute;
	}
.coluna3{
	width: 30%;
	margin-left:65%;
	margin-top: -51px;
	position:absolute;
	}	
.coluna4{
	width: 150px;
	margin-left:103%;
	margin-top: -95px;
	}

/*Formatação da Barra de paginação*/	
.tabs ul li a{
    font-family: Arial, Verdana;
    font-size: 15px;
    padding: 5px;
	text-decoration:none;
	margin: 0 auto;
	}
.tabs li{
	list-style-type: none;
	}
.tabs a{
	color:#000;
	font-size:18px;
	}		
.tabs a:hover{
	color:#666;
	font-size:18px;
	}
/* FORMATAÇÃO INPUT RADIO DOS CADASTRAR*/		
input[type=radio]{
	width: 30px;
	height:22px;
	text-align:center;
	}


input[type=radio].css-checkbox {
	position:absolute;
	z-index:-1000;
	left:-1000px;
	overflow: hidden;
	clip: rect(0 0 0 0);
	height:1px;
	width:1px;
	margin:-1px;
	padding:0;
	border:0;			
		}

input[type=radio].css-checkbox + label.css-label {
	padding-left:23px;
	height:18px; 
	display:inline-block;
	line-height:18px;
	background-repeat:no-repeat;
	background-position: 0 0;
	font-size:22px;
	vertical-align:middle;
	cursor:pointer;
	color:#999;
	margin: 5px auto;
	}

input[type=radio].css-checkbox:checked + label.css-label {
	background-position: 0 -18px;
	color:#F00; /*Cor do radio selecionado*/
	}
label.css-label {
	background-image:url(http://csscheckbox.com/checkboxes/u/csscheckbox_c29a9ecb47dc756efc44124aafdc05ab.png);
	-webkit-touch-callout: none;
	-webkit-user-select: none;
	-khtml-user-select: none;
	-moz-user-select: none;
	-ms-user-select: none;
	user-select: none;
	
			}

input, textarea{
	font-family: Arial, Verdana;
    font-size: 80% !important;
    padding: 5px;
    border: 1px solid #b9bdc1;
	width: 98%;
	height: 28px;
    color: #0000CC;
	text-decoration:none;
	margin-bottom: 5px;
	margin-top:5px;
	margin-left: 5px;
	text-transform: uppercase; /*LETRAS MAIUSCULAS*/

	}
select{
	font-family: Arial, Verdana;
    font-size: 80% !important;
    padding: 5px;
    border: 1px solid #b9bdc1;
	width: 101%;
	height: 40px;
    color: #0000CC;
	text-decoration:none;
	margin-bottom: 5px;
	margin-top:5px;
	margin-left: 5px;
	text-transform: uppercase; /*LETRAS MAIUSCULAS*/
	
	}	
input[type=text]:focus, [textarea]:focus, [select]:focus,[option]:focus  {
	box-shadow: 0 0 5px rgba(81, 203, 238, 1);
	padding: 5px;
	border: 1px solid rgba(81, 203, 238, 1);
	outline:none;
}
input[type=button], input[type=submit], input[type=reset]{
	box-shadow:inset 0px 1px 0px 0px #ffffff;
	background:-webkit-gradient( linear, left top, left bottom, color-stop(0.05, #f5f5f4), color-stop(1, #dededd) );
	background:-moz-linear-gradient( center top, #f5f5f4 5%, #dededd 100% );
	border:1px solid #cdcdc6;
	-moz-border-radius:2px;
	-webkit-border-radius:2px;
	border-radius:2px;
	color:#636360;
    font:2.4em Futura, ‘Century Gothic’, AppleGothic, sans-serif;
    font-size:12px !important;
	width: 100px !important;
	 /* ... other rules ... */
    cursor:pointer;
}




/* Formatação das abas do formulario
----------------------------------*/
.ui-helper-hidden {
	display: none;
}
.ui-helper-hidden-accessible {
	border: 0;
	clip: rect(0 0 0 0);
	height: 1px;
	margin: -1px;
	overflow: hidden;
	padding: 0;
	position: absolute;
	width: 1px;
}
.ui-helper-reset {
	margin: 0;
	padding: 0;
	border: 0;
	outline: 0;
	line-height: 1.3;
	text-decoration: none;
	font-size: 100%;
	list-style: none;
}
.ui-helper-clearfix:before,
.ui-helper-clearfix:after {
	content: "";
	display: table;
	border-collapse: collapse;
}
.ui-helper-clearfix:after {
	clear: both;
}
.ui-helper-clearfix {
	min-height: 0; /* support: IE7 */
}
.ui-helper-zfix {
	width: 100%;
	height: 100%;
	top: 0;
	left: 0;
	position: absolute;
	opacity: 0;
	filter:Alpha(Opacity=0); /* support: IE8 */
}

.ui-front {
	z-index: 100;
}

/* TR overrides */
.ui-spinner .ui-icon-triangle-1-s {
	/* need to fix icons sprite */
	background-position: -65px -16px;
}
.ui-tabs {
	position: relative;/* position: relative prevents IE scroll bug (element with position: relative inside container with overflow: auto appear as "fixed") */
	padding: .2em;
}
.ui-tabs .ui-tabs-nav {
	margin: 0;
	padding: .2em .2em 0;
}
.ui-tabs .ui-tabs-nav li {
	list-style: none;
	float: left;
	position: relative;
	top: 0;
	margin: 1px .2em 0 0;
	border-bottom-width: 0;
	padding: 0;
	white-space: nowrap;
}
.ui-tabs .ui-tabs-nav .ui-tabs-anchor {
	float: left;
	padding: .5em 1em;
	text-decoration: none;
}
.ui-tabs .ui-tabs-nav li.ui-tabs-active {
	margin-bottom: -1px;
	padding-bottom: 1px;
}
.ui-tabs .ui-tabs-nav li.ui-tabs-active .ui-tabs-anchor,
.ui-tabs .ui-tabs-nav li.ui-state-disabled .ui-tabs-anchor,
.ui-tabs .ui-tabs-nav li.ui-tabs-loading .ui-tabs-anchor {
	cursor: text;
}
.ui-tabs-collapsible .ui-tabs-nav li.ui-tabs-active .ui-tabs-anchor {
	cursor: pointer;
}
.ui-tabs .ui-tabs-panel {
	display: block;
	border-width: 0;
	padding: 1em 1.4em;
	background: none;
}
.ui-tooltip {
	padding: 8px;
	position: absolute;
	z-index: 9999;
	max-width: 300px;
	-webkit-box-shadow: 0 0 5px #aaa;
	box-shadow: 0 0 5px #aaa;
}
body .ui-tooltip {
	border-width: 2px;
}

/* Component containers
----------------------------------*/
.ui-widget {
	font-family: Verdana,Arial,sans-serif;
	font-size: 1.1em;
}
.ui-widget .ui-widget {
	font-size: 1em;
}
.ui-widget input,
.ui-widget select,
.ui-widget textarea,
.ui-widget button {
	font-family: Verdana,Arial,sans-serif;
	font-size: 1em;
}
.ui-widget-content {
	border: 1px solid #aaaaaa;
	background: #ffffff url("#") 50% 50% repeat-x;
	color: #222222;
}
.ui-widget-content a {
	color: #222222;
}
.ui-widget-header {
	border: 1px solid #aaaaaa;
	background: #cccccc url("#") 50% 50% repeat-x;
	color: #222222;
	font-weight: bold;
}
.ui-widget-header a {
	color: #222222;
}

/* Interaction states
----------------------------------*/
.ui-state-default,
.ui-widget-content .ui-state-default,
.ui-widget-header .ui-state-default {
	border: 1px solid #d3d3d3;
	background: #e6e6e6 url("#") 50% 50% repeat-x;
	font-weight: normal;
	color: #555555;
}
.ui-state-default a,
.ui-state-default a:link,
.ui-state-default a:visited {
	color: #555555;
	text-decoration: none;
}
.ui-state-hover,
.ui-widget-content .ui-state-hover,
.ui-widget-header .ui-state-hover,
.ui-state-focus,
.ui-widget-content .ui-state-focus,
.ui-widget-header .ui-state-focus {
	border: 1px solid #999999;
	background: #dadada url("#") 50% 50% repeat-x;
	font-weight: normal;
	color: #212121;
}
.ui-state-hover a,
.ui-state-hover a:hover,
.ui-state-hover a:link,
.ui-state-hover a:visited,
.ui-state-focus a,
.ui-state-focus a:hover,
.ui-state-focus a:link,
.ui-state-focus a:visited {
	color: #212121;
	text-decoration: none;
}
.ui-state-active,
.ui-widget-content .ui-state-active,
.ui-widget-header .ui-state-active {
	border: 1px solid #aaaaaa;
	background: #ffffff url("#") 50% 50% repeat-x;
	font-weight: normal;
	color: #212121;
}
.ui-state-active a,
.ui-state-active a:link,
.ui-state-active a:visited {
	color: #212121;
	text-decoration: none;
}
/* Fim da formatação da abas do formulario de cadastro*/	